found: The Grove dictionary of art online, Nov. 5, 2002(new topographics; term first used in 1975 by William Jenkins for an exhibition of landscape photographers who avoided the beauty of the scenery to present an objective description of a location, showing a preference for landscape that included everyday features of industrial culture)
